Transaction 68cebc0ae55511f5929b1a6570c343ce0e33b2fef42df93ea85d29df585fe095

1 Input
2 Outputs
  • 68cebc0ae55511f5929b1a6570c343ce0e33b2fef42df93ea85d29df585fe095:0
  • value  40122307
    address  3CDrUaYG2fn4eLA3bbh925kRGvTFjqosQA
  • 68cebc0ae55511f5929b1a6570c343ce0e33b2fef42df93ea85d29df585fe095:1
  • value  133586190
    address  35EHPt9HhaZmya9UhdvVwTRFnvnb7RQPZi